Remove redundant netif_napi_del() call from disconnect path.
A WARN may be triggered in __netif_napi_del_locked() during USB device
disconnect:
WARNING: CPU: 0 PID: 11 at net/core/dev.c:7417 __netif_napi_del_locked+0x2b4/0x350
This happens because netif_napi_del() is called in the disconnect path while
NAPI is still enabled. However, it is not necessary to call netif_napi_del()
explicitly, since unregister_netdev() will handle NAPI teardown automatically
and safely. Removing the redundant call avoids triggering the warning.

Do not configure Latency Tolerance Messaging (LTM) on USB 2.0 hardware.
The LAN7850 is a High-Speed (USB 2.0) only device and does not support
SuperSpeed features like LTM. Currently, the driver unconditionally
attempts to configure LTM registers during initialization. On the
LAN7850, these registers do not exist, resulting in writes to invalid
or undocumented memory space.
This issue was identified during a port to the regmap API with strict
register validation enabled. While no functional issues or crashes have
been observed from these invalid writes, bypassing LTM initialization
on the LAN7850 ensures the driver strictly adheres to the hardware's
valid register map.

Account for hardware auto-padding in TX byte counters to reflect actual
wire traffic.
The LAN7850 hardware automatically pads undersized frames to the minimum
Ethernet frame length (ETH_ZLEN, 60 bytes). However, the driver tracks
the network statistics based on the unpadded socket buffer length. This
results in the tx_bytes counter under-reporting the actual physical
bytes placed on the Ethernet wire for small packets (like short ARP or
ICMP requests).
Use max_t() to ensure the transmission statistics accurately account for
the hardware-generated padding.

Do not drop packets with checksum errors at the USB driver level;
pass them to the network stack.
Previously, the driver dropped all packets where the 'Receive Error
Detected' (RED) bit was set, regardless of the specific error type. This
caused packets with only IP or TCP/UDP checksum errors to be dropped
before reaching the kernel, preventing the network stack from accounting
for them or performing software fallback.
Add a mask for hard hardware errors to safely drop genuinely corrupt
frames, while allowing checksum-errored frames to pass with their
ip_summed field explicitly set to CHECKSUM_NONE.

Commit c7159e960f14 ("usbnet: limit max_mtu based on device's hard_mtu")
capped net->max_mtu to the device's hard_mtu in usbnet_probe(). While
this correctly prevents oversized packets on standard USB network
devices, it breaks the qmi_wwan driver.
qmi_wwan relies on userspace (e.g. ModemManager) setting a large MTU on
the wwan0 interface to configure rx_urb_size via usbnet_change_mtu().
QMI modems negotiate USB transfer sizes of 16,383 or 32,767 bytes, and
the USB receive buffers must be sized accordingly. With max_mtu capped
to hard_mtu (~1500 bytes), userspace can no longer raise the MTU, the
receive buffers remain small, and download speeds drop from >300 Mbps
to ~0.8 Mbps.
Introduce a FLAG_NOMAXMTU driver flag that allows individual usbnet
drivers to opt out of the max_mtu cap. Set this flag in qmi_wwan's
driver_info structures to restore the previous behavior for QMI devices,
while keeping the safety fix in place for all other usbnet drivers.

pegasus_probe() fills URBs with hardcoded endpoint pipes without
verifying the endpoint descriptors:
- usb_rcvbulkpipe(dev, 1) for RX data
- usb_sndbulkpipe(dev, 2) for TX data
- usb_rcvintpipe(dev, 3) for status interrupts
A malformed USB device can present these endpoints with transfer types
that differ from what the driver assumes.
Add a pegasus_usb_ep enum for endpoint numbers, replacing magic
constants throughout. Add usb_check_bulk_endpoints() and
usb_check_int_endpoints() calls before any resource allocation to
verify endpoint types before use, rejecting devices with mismatched
descriptors at probe time, and avoid triggering assertion.

This is the result of running the Coccinelle script from
scripts/coccinelle/api/kmalloc_objs.cocci. The script is designed to
avoid scalar types (which need careful case-by-case checking), and
instead replace kmalloc-family calls that allocate struct or union
object instances:
Single allocations: kmalloc(sizeof(TYPE), ...)
are replaced with: kmalloc_obj(TYPE, ...)
Array allocations: kmalloc_array(COUNT, sizeof(TYPE), ...)
are replaced with: kmalloc_objs(TYPE, COUNT, ...)
Flex array allocations: kmalloc(struct_size(PTR, FAM, COUNT), ...)
are replaced with: kmalloc_flex(*PTR, FAM, COUNT, ...)
(where TYPE may also be *VAR)
The resulting allocations no longer return "void *", instead returning
"TYPE *".

The LAN7801 is designed exclusively for external PHYs (unlike the
LAN7800/LAN7850 which have internal PHYs), but lan78xx_mdio_init()
restricts PHY scanning to MDIO addresses 0-7 by setting phy_mask to
~(0xFF). This prevents discovery of external PHYs wired to addresses
outside that range.
One such case is the DP83TC814 100BASE-T1 PHY, which is typically
configured at MDIO address 10 via PHYAD bootstrap pins and goes
undetected with the current mask.
Remove the restrictive phy_mask assignment for the LAN7801 so that the
default mask of 0 applies, allowing all 32 MDIO addresses to be
scanned during bus registration.

kaweth_set_rx_mode(), the ndo_set_rx_mode callback, calls
netif_stop_queue() and netif_wake_queue(). These are TX queue flow
control functions unrelated to RX multicast configuration.
The premature netif_wake_queue() can re-enable TX while tx_urb is still
in-flight, leading to a double usb_submit_urb() on the same URB:
kaweth_start_xmit() {
netif_stop_queue();
usb_submit_urb(kaweth->tx_urb);
}
kaweth_set_rx_mode() {
netif_stop_queue();
netif_wake_queue(); // wakes TX queue before URB is done
}
kaweth_start_xmit() {
netif_stop_queue();
usb_submit_urb(kaweth->tx_urb); // URB submitted while active
}
This triggers the WARN in usb_submit_urb():
"URB submitted while active"
This is a similar class of bug fixed in rtl8150 by
- commit 958baf5eaee3 ("net: usb: Remove disruptive netif_wake_queue in rtl8150_set_multicast").
Also kaweth_set_rx_mode() is already functionally broken, the
real set_rx_mode action is performed by kaweth_async_set_rx_mode(),
which in turn is not a no-op only at ndo_open() time.

rtl8152 can trigger device reset during reset which
potentially can result in a deadlock:
**** DPM device timeout after 10 seconds; 15 seconds until panic ****
Call Trace:
<TASK>
schedule+0x483/0x1370
schedule_preempt_disabled+0x15/0x30
__mutex_lock_common+0x1fd/0x470
__rtl8152_set_mac_address+0x80/0x1f0
dev_set_mac_address+0x7f/0x150
rtl8152_post_reset+0x72/0x150
usb_reset_device+0x1d0/0x220
rtl8152_resume+0x99/0xc0
usb_resume_interface+0x3e/0xc0
usb_resume_both+0x104/0x150
usb_resume+0x22/0x110
The problem is that rtl8152 resume calls reset under
tp->control mutex while reset basically re-enters rtl8152
and attempts to acquire the same tp->control lock once
again.
Reset INACCESSIBLE device outside of tp->control mutex
scope to avoid recursive mutex_lock() deadlock.

The usbnet driver initializes net->max_mtu to ETH_MAX_MTU before calling
the device's bind() callback. When the bind() callback sets
dev->hard_mtu based the device's actual capability (from CDC Ethernet's
wMaxSegmentSize descriptor), max_mtu is never updated to reflect this
hardware limitation).
This allows userspace (DHCP or IPv6 RA) to configure MTU larger than the
device can handle, leading to silent packet drops when the backend sends
packet exceeding the device's buffer size.
Fix this by limiting net->max_mtu to the device's hard_mtu after the
bind callback returns.

The SR9700 chip sends more than one packet in a USB transaction,
like the DM962x chips can optionally do, but the dm9601 driver does not
support this mode, and the hardware does not have the DM962x
MODE_CTL register to disable it, so this driver drops packets on SR9700
devices. The sr9700 driver correctly handles receiving more than one
packet per transaction.
While the dm9601 driver could be improved to handle this, the easiest
way to fix this issue in the short term is to remove the SR9700 device
ID from the dm9601 driver so the sr9700 driver is always used. This
device ID should not have been in more than one driver to begin with.
The "Fixes" commit was chosen so that the patch is automatically
included in all kernels that have the sr9700 driver, even though the
issue affects dm9601.

In commit 7ff14c52049e ("usbnet: Add support for Byte Queue Limits
(BQL)"), it was missed that usbnet_resume() may enqueue SKBs using
__skb_queue_tail() without reporting them to BQL. As a result, the next
call to netdev_completed_queue() triggers a BUG_ON() in dql_completed(),
since the SKBs queued during resume were never accounted for.
This patch fixes the issue by adding a corresponding netdev_sent_queue()
call in usbnet_resume() when SKBs are queued after suspend. Because
dev->txq.lock is held at this point, no concurrent calls to
netdev_sent_queue() from usbnet_start_xmit() can occur.
The crash can be reproduced by generating network traffic
(e.g. iperf3 -c ... -t 0), suspending the system, and then waking it up
(e.g. rtcwake -m mem -s 5).
When testing USB2 Android tethering (cdc_ncm), the system crashed within
three suspend/resume cycles without this patch. With the patch applied,
no crashes were observed after 90 cycles. Testing with an AX88179 USB
Ethernet adapter also showed no crashes.

In async_set_registers(), when usb_submit_urb() fails, the allocated
async_req structure and URB are not freed, causing a memory leak.
The completion callback async_set_reg_cb() is responsible for freeing
these allocations, but it is only called after the URB is successfully
submitted and completes (successfully or with error). If submission
fails, the callback never runs and the memory is leaked.
Fix this by freeing both the URB and the request structure in the error
path when usb_submit_urb() fails.

In the current implementation, usbnet uses a fixed tx_qlen of:
USB2: 60 * 1518 bytes = 91.08 KB
USB3: 60 * 5 * 1518 bytes = 454.80 KB
Such large transmit queues can be problematic, especially for cellular
modems. For example, with a typical celluar link speed of 10 Mbit/s, a
fully occupied USB3 transmit queue results in:
454.80 KB / (10 Mbit/s / 8 bit/byte) = 363.84 ms
of additional latency.
This patch adds support for Byte Queue Limits (BQL) [1] to dynamically
manage the transmit queue size and reduce latency without sacrificing
throughput.
Testing was performed on various devices using the usbnet driver for
packet transmission:
- DELOCK 66045: USB3 to 2.5 GbE adapter (ax88179_178a)
- DELOCK 61969: USB2 to 1 GbE adapter (asix)
- Quectel RM520: 5G modem (qmi_wwan)
- USB2 Android tethering (cdc_ncm)
No performance degradation was observed for iperf3 TCP or UDP traffic,
while latency for a prioritized ping application was significantly
reduced. For example, using the USB3 to 2.5 GbE adapter, which was fully
utilized by iperf3 UDP traffic, the prioritized ping was improved from
1.6 ms to 0.6 ms. With the same setup but with a 100 Mbit/s Ethernet
connection, the prioritized ping was improved from 35 ms to 5 ms.

Raw IP packets have no MAC header, leaving skb->mac_header uninitialized.
This can trigger kernel panics on ARM64 when xfrm or other subsystems
access the offset due to strict alignment checks.
Initialize the MAC header to prevent such crashes.
This can trigger kernel panics on ARM when running IPsec over the
qmimux0 interface.
